Norbert, > Can anyone confirm that (or if) the above > mentioned usb to bluetooth-2.0 adaptor works > with 6.x? According to MSI's homepage, the > chip is named MS 0043. well, it _should_ work. 2.0 devices backward compatible with 1.1 stacks. i can not tell you for sure which chip it uses. it could be csr or bcm2045 or may be something else. in any case, there is a very good chance that it will just work. thanks, max
